Global Manufacturer Pages

SALVATECH INC

(646) 671-5023

111-33 42nd Ave
Flushing, New York, USA   11368-2646

http://www.salvatech.com/

Annual Sales
Below US$1 Million

Own this business?
Request to update the information

Website Snapshot of SALVATECH INC
Ads by MFGpages